ARROW Confirms 4K Release for Mario Bava’s BLOOD AND BLACK LACE
ARROW has announced that later this month it will be adding the influential BLOOD AND BLACK LACE, from director Mario Bava, in stunning 4K.

This September, ARROW has confirmed the launch of the newly restored Blood and Black Lace from the original camera negative and in its original uncut form. This new release allows fans to see it afresh and offers newcomers the ideal introduction to a major piece of cult filmmaking from filmmaker Mario Bava – make sure you don’t miss it on ARROW in September.
Watch the brand new 4K trailer for the film in the player below:
The Christian Haute Couture fashion house is a home to models… and backstabbing… and blackmail… and drug deals… and MURDER. Having established a template for the giallo with The Girl Who Knew Too Much, Mario Bava set about cementing its rules with Blood and Black Lace. In doing so, he created one of the most influential films ever made – an Italian classic that would spearhead the giallo genre, provide a prototype for the slasher movie, and have a huge effect on filmmakers as diverse as Dario Argento and Martin Scorsese.
